‘Desperate’ UK housewives seize status challenge with £5 billion

Virgin Money Credit Cards interestingly revealed that housewives in the UK were now following on the footsteps of the ‘Desperate housewives’ and spending an enormous £5 billion in creating perhaps another Wisteria Lane for themselves!

With about £3,488 being squandered away on beauty regimes, revamping homes and gardens, UK wives admitted to this spree and said that the hit soap had influenced them to compete with their neighbours in status as well as appearance.

However, three-fourths of the women in UK were friends with their neighbours albeit the prevailing status campaign.

Competing housewives were found to spend a sizeable amount of £1,633 purely on doing up the home and the garden, allotting the other £3,488 to clothes, haircuts, cosmetics along with beauty and skin treatments.

While Scottish women were found to prefer spending largely on their looks and physical care, women in the Midlands were discovered to be spending the least in that area. The report further disclosed that women in relationships were the eager or the more ‘desperate’ ones to fritter pounds on their appearance as compared to their single counterparts.

Mr. Mowbray finally recommended housewives using credit cards to opt for zero % promotional rate cards. He also endorsed lower rate cards for those planning further expenses.
